Through CO-VALUE, Stickydot is running a series of hands-on trainings for Knowledge Valorisation actors who want their work to land in the real world. The next session takes place on June 17 at the EBN Congress 2026 in Riva del Garda.

Dedicated to EBN members who want the ventures they support to have real societal relevance. More online sessions follow in Autumn, and those will be open to all.

These aren’t theory workshops. Built on co-creation experience from CO-VALUE pilots in Italy and Spain, they’re practical sessions where you work on your own challenges.

You’ll leave knowing how to:

  • Design a citizen engagement process from scratch
  • Feed citizen input into decisions
  • Document outcomes in ways that actually mean something to partners, investors and policymakers
